Thanks for the offer Fom, however this seems to be a somewhat rare tranny these days and they are not really interchangeable with anything out there. If I have to I will but it is extra work and I am kinda sort on time right know. I would have to change the bell housing, lenghten drive shaft, speedodmeter cable is on the other side and the linkage wont work. All things considered though if worse comes to worse I will take you up on your offer.
